The Meaning of the Cross & the Last Words of Christ | 4.The Ultimate Victory | p-r D. Luchev

In this short seminar p-r Dimitar Luchev explains why did Jesus, the Son of God, had to die and in what way are we to understand the crucifixion as an atoning sacrifice for the sins of humanity. Pastor Luchev demonstrates that very often Christians hold on to very primitive, outdated theories of the atonement and forget the fact that Christ was in fact a “victim” of human violence (religious and civil), not a sacrifice required by a blood thirsty God. Looking at the cross through the lenses of the only Old Testament ritual that provided an atonement of collective sins – the rite of Atonement in the day of Yom Kippur, p-r Luchev shows us that Christ is not only to be understood as the goat that was offered “unto the Lord”, but at the same time as the “scapegoat”, which was loaded with the sins of the people and chased into the desert. On the cross, Christ gains ultimate victory over the evil powers that drive the world (both human and angelic) by allowing them to kill him, thus exhausting themselves. What Jesus had to say from the cross is also important, because His last words become a message to the broken world and the hope of all who will embrace Him as Saviour.
